When the City Becomes the Meeting Room
Being part of today’s eChai Ventures Heritage Founders Walk in Ahmedabad was a powerful reminder of why this city holds such global and personal significance.

Ahmedabad is not just a growing urban centre. It is India’s first UNESCO World Heritage City, a place where centuries of architecture, craft, community living, and cultural memory continue to coexist with modern ambitions.

As part of the founders’ initiative it is a way for founders and professionals to step out of meeting rooms and screens, and into the living fabric of the city.

Walking through the pols, temples, mosques, chowks, and bylanes, we didn’t just encounter heritage structures, we encountered stories, livelihoods, restoration efforts, local entrepreneurship, and people who are preserving, reinterpreting, and reshaping the old city in their own ways.


Conversations unfolded naturally about work, ideas, urban challenges, culture, startups, conservation, and community over khaman, jalebi and chai of famous Chandravilas palace, another heritage food outlet of Amdavad. 

In a UNESCO World Heritage City, heritage is not meant to be observed from a distance. It is meant to be walked, listened to, and lived with.

Grateful to be part of a founders’ community that believes city-building begins with understanding the city first.

As I have been part of Heritage walk over the years, I can see & observe the transformation of the living heritage of the city. The lanes are getting paved, the facades getting restored and the living heritage trying hard to keep pace with changing surroundings.
